Axtjärnen
Character of the water
Axtjärnen lies in central Sweden — a clear oligotrophic forest lake. The water is crystal-clear and the fish skittish in the sharp light.
The surroundings
The lake lies half-remote, a fair way from the nearest road, tucked into woodland.
Shallow throughout (max 2 m), with reeds and vegetation over large areas — water that warms fast in spring.
Permits & rules
Fishing permit required — Axtjärnen FVOF. Day permit ~140 kr · annual permit ~700 kr.
- Pike: keep at most one over 75 cm per day.
- Handheld tackle only. Respect the protected zones at the inlets and outlets.
